An embattled Bedford-Stuyvesant dominatrix fled her BDSM-hating neighbor to another Brooklyn dungeon on Saturday with help from some big-hearted movers, who assisted the cash-strapped kinkster transport her bondage gear free of charge. It wasn’t the first BDSM dungeon the movers have relocated, but it was one of the nicest, according to the owner. “I’ve been moving for 12 years now in the city, and it happens here and there,” said Dan Hedebrand, co-owner of Lift NYC Movers. “This one had some of the nicer stuff we’ve seen.” Hyderbrand decided to donate his company’s time and moving expertise to sex educator Charlotte Taillor after reading news coverage about her trouble with kink-shaming neighbor Laurie Miller, who successfully perpetrated a one-woman harassment campaign in an effort to force the dominatrix off her Quincy Street block. During the move, Hyderbrand and his crew transported a small torture-chamber’s worth of custom-made bondage furniture, including a cross affixed with numerous attachments, a throne fit for a goddess, and a bed that probably wasn’t made for a good night’s rest in mind, the mover said. “It was all in leather,” said Hyderbrand. “It’s probably not too comfortable to sleep on, but then it’s probably not for sleeping.” Taillor, who operates an adults-only classroom called The Taillor Collective, moved from a Crown Heights dungeon to the residential Quincy Street block in December, where she offered paid workshops catering to the erotically intrepid, including lessons on bondage and paddling, cross-dressing events for guys, dirty drawing workshops featuring tied-up models, and pegging classes for women — a class which attracts an unlikely amount of Jersey house wives, the kink maven claimed. But the dominatrix announced her plan to flee Bedford-Stuyvesant after Miller discovered that the men and women filing into her neighbor’s apartment were exploring the less orthodox side of human sexuality, and the Quincy Street resident could be heard screaming at neighbors regarding their sexual proclivities from the street outside, as Taillor and her colleagues held class from within. Taillor — who asked that the specific location of her new dungeon be withheld to protect her clients — said having to relocate so soon after moving to the Bedford-Stuyvesant location put a serious strain on her finances, and said Heyderbrand’s generous offer to help free of charge came as huge relief. “They were amazing,” Taillor said. “I’m going to be forever grateful.”
  4. It’s going to take a lot more than this to shed that “Whole Paycheck” nickname. Amazon’s price cuts last week at Whole Foods — which claimed discounts of 20 percent on hundreds of items — amounted to a measly drop of 1 percent in the total bill for a typical shopping trip, according to a Wall Street analyst’s report on Monday. That’s despite Amazon advertising a slew of deals for its Prime members, including slashing the price for a pound for organic strawberries to $2.99 from $5.99; charging $3.99 for a pound of heirloom tomatoes instead of $4.99; and cutting the price of a pound of Pacific cod fillets to $9.99 from $12.99. The big catch: Amazon has meanwhile hiked prices on a slew of other groceries, mostly beverages, dairy staples and packaged goods. A 16-ounce bottle of Honest Tea, for example, was $1.49 after last week’s price hikes — up 24 cents from what Whole Foods was charging last August, according to the study released Monday by Chuck Grom, an analyst at Gordon Haskett. A single Clif Bar, meanwhile, now costs $1.35 — or 40 cents more than in August. A 32-ounce tub of Stonyfield organic yogurt now costs $4.29, 30 cents more than in August, when Grom checked prices last. The result? Overall price cuts that are “hardly heroic,” according to Grom. A shopping cart of 106 key grocery items at a Whole Foods location in Princeton, NJ, now costs $396.88 — just $3.81 lower than it did before. To make matters worse, industry experts say that while Amazon has announced price cuts in the past — last week’s was the most extensive, with hundreds of items repriced — the discounts are never permanent. In fact, many items drift back up to their previous cost or even higher, according to Brittain Ladd, a digital consultant and former Amazon executive. “There is no corporate policy stating that Whole Foods will keep its prices low on these items,” Ladd told The Post. “This is a temporary reduction” that is meant to lure more Amazon Prime customers into the stores, Ladd added. Last week, nearly 500 Whole Foods stores got plastered overnight with dozens of signs touting the reductions. “Hey Prime members, new lower prices and more deals too. (You’re gonna need a bigger cart.),” declared one banner hung at the top of the escalator at the Bryant Park Whole Foods in Midtown Manhattan. The aggressive push is likely a response to softening sales at Whole Foods, which Amazon scooped up in August 2017 for $13.7 billion, according to Grom. “Our data shows that their sales have been softer over the last six to nine months,” Grom said. A Whole Foods spokeswoman didn’t immediately respond to requests for comment on Monday.

A very smart journalist was locked out of his iPad for nearly a half-century by his 3-year-old kid. “Uh, this looks fake but, alas, it’s our iPad today after 3-year-old tried (repeatedly) to unlock. Ideas?” New Yorker magazine staff writer Evan Osnos posted on Twitter over the weekend, along with a plea for “Ideas?” That caption accompanied a screenshot of his iPad, which showed an onscreen notice that the personal tablet had been disabled for security reasons. The prompt advised Osnos to try again in 25,536,442 minutes. That comes out to 48.59 years, which would indicate Osnos may try and access his iPad again by late 2067. “We’re still locked out,” Osnos told the Daily News by email Monday. “It’s down a few hundred minutes from yesterday, but it looks like we’ve still got 25 million minutes to go. On Twitter, people have suggested various fixes but the consensus seems to be that we’re using an old operating system that won’t let us restart fresh from iTunes. When I get home from work tonight, I’ll give it a try and see what happens.” Canada’s CTV News asked a Toronto-based computer fixer how to solve Osnos’ problem. According to Tom Wolanczyk of Fixt Wireless Repair, this sort of lock-out issue with Apple products happens from time to time. He said that the computer giant’s security systems ask users trying to log in with the wrong password to try again in a given amount of time that increases exponentially with each failed attempt. He recommends going through Apple’s website to completely reset the unit, which could erase data stored in the unit. Osnos won a National Book Prize and was in the running for a Pulitzer for his 2014 book “Age of Ambition: Chasing Fortune, Truth and Faith in the New China.”

  11. The tale of a once-standoffish elderly rescue dog who struck up an unlikely friendship with a treats-hauling mailman before she died has gone viral, thanks to a tear-jerking tweet. Gretchen, a sweet-but-shy German shepherd, and her Texas owner, Chris Cimino, left the mailman who visited her every day on his route a heartbreaking goodbye letter. “Gretchen passed away yesterday. She asked me to ask you if you would share her treats that she never got to finish with the other dogs on your route,” Cimino wrote in a letter with a bag of bone-shaped treats stapled to it. “She always enjoyed seeing you come to the door and was always happy to get a snack from you.” The note, which was posted on Twitter by mailman Fernando Barboza’s daughter, had garnered more than 874,000 likes by Monday. Cimino adopted Gretchen in 2013, back when she was skittish and nervous around people, he told ABC’s “Good Morning America.” “Her mistrust of just about everyone outside of the family was pretty evident,” Cimino said. But she eventually warmed up to Barboza, who brought her treats every day. “It started off slow,” Cimino said of their friendship. “But he was pretty persistent — he would call her name and she started looking forward to it.” “Even when he didn’t have any packages to deliver to the door he would drive by and say, ‘Hey, Gretchen,'” Cimino said. Eventually, the dog began waiting by the door for him. “She started looking forward to him coming by,” Cimino said. “He would deliver a package to the old man across the street and she would get really jealous.” The pooch passed away after a long battle with neuropathic disease last week, according to GMA. Cimino now hopes his story will inspire animal lovers to adopt old dogs. “You never know when you’re going to find that one-in-a-lifetime friendship,” he said.   12. Even if you live in a high-rise in the middle of Manhattan, you can still grow your own food. A start-up company called 'Urban Leaf' is selling edible plants that will flourish in empty wine bottles. Rob Elliott, PhD and Nate Littlewood are the two entrepreneurs behind the behind the venture. They are making New York greener one bottle at a time. Just take an empty wine or beer bottle, rinse it out, fill it with tap water and then drop one of the Urban Leaf cartridges into the bottle. Mother nature does the rest, providing edible flowers and munchable greens. Instead of farm-to-table, Urban Leaf is helping city dwellers eat food that is traveling from windowsill-to-mouth. The company was founded and nurtured in the Columbia University startup lab in downtown Manhattan. The Urban Leaf kits start at $22 and can be purchased online at www.geturbanleaf.com.
